Noche de Candela represents the search for light between the winter solstice and the spring equinox across a variety of cultures. The search for light and wish lanterns represent the beginning sparks of spring and a way to welcome the new year with dance, rhythm, friends and light. In Lunar New Year celebrations, families place colorful lanterns outside their homes and launch them into the night sky. Each lantern corresponds to a particular wish the family has for the new year.
